Superior Farms, brings together the rich legacies and expertise of Rite Way Manufacturing and Morris Equipment Ltd., two western Canadian companies dedicated to providing quality, performance-based equipment for farmers worldwide.

We currently have an exciting opportunity for a highly motivated Purchasing Manager to join our Team in Regina, SK.

As the Purchasing Manager, you will develop and implement purchasing strategies and policies. You will identify and evaluate potential suppliers, negotiate contract and manage vendor relationships. The successful candidate will collaborate with internal stakeholders to understand their purchasing needs and requirements. You will monitor inventory levels and ensure timely procurement of materials and supplies, including conducting market research to identify new suppliers, products and pricing trends. You will analyze data to identity cost-saving opportunities and optimize the supply chain. Oversee the procurement process, including purchase order creation, approval and tracking, ensuring compliance with company policies, procedures and ethical standards in all purchasing activities.

The successful candidate must have a bachelor’s degree in business administration, supply chain management or a related field. Proven experience as a Purchasing Manager or in a similar role. Strong knowledge of procurement processes, vendor management and supply chain principles. Must be proficient in using purchasing systems and software, excellent negotiation and communication skills. Must possess the ability to analyze data, make informed decisions and be detail orientated with strong organizational skills.
